A new, multiyear policy — quietly taking root, yet with potentially seismic repercussions — has begun to redefine the landscape of how critical research, specifically through the National Institutes of Health (NIH) grants, gets funded. And, frankly, it’s making an already competitive arena significantly tougher.
We're talking about the bedrock of scientific progress here, you know? NIH grants aren't just dry financial allocations; they're the lifeblood that fuels everything from groundbreaking cancer treatments to understanding complex neurological disorders, even to the very vaccines that protect our public health. These funds enable researchers, often after years of painstaking work and ingenious proposals, to turn theoretical curiosity into tangible progress. For many, securing an NIH grant is the ultimate validation, the green light to dive deep into the unknown.
But now? The rules of engagement, it seems, have been rewritten. This new multiyear policy, championed by the latest administration, introduces what many in the scientific community view as unprecedented layers of scrutiny and, perhaps more significantly, a reorientation of priorities that could leave countless vital projects out in the cold. It's not just about tighter budgets, though those are always a concern, but about structural changes that demand more hoops to jump through, longer waiting periods, and, honestly, a much narrower path to approval.
